Web2. General solution of peridynamic thermal diffusion. In this section, we will develop the Green’s function method for non-local peridynamic formulation of thermal diffusion, and propose general solutions of boundary-value problems of unsteady and steady heat conduction in one- to three-dimensional isotropic media. WebJul 30, 2024 · The aim of this paper is to construct accurate absorbing boundary conditions (ABCs) suitable for classical (local) as well as nonlocal peridynamic (PD) diffusion models. The main focus of the present study is on the PD diffusion formulation. The majority of the PD diffusion models proposed so far are applied to bounded domains only.
